President Trump’s Legal Challenges and Supreme Court Defeats

President Donald Trump faced setbacks at the Supreme Court this week. The court struck down his executive order to end birthright citizenship and blocked his attempt to dismiss Federal Reserve governor Lisa Cook. Despite these rulings, Trump views them as obstacles to overcome, not final decisions.
The court’s decisions came in the term that concluded in June. In response, the president made moves to address these legal defeats, indicating his intention to continue pursuing his goals in these areas.
These cases highlight the ongoing tension between the executive branch and the judiciary, illustrating the complex dynamic between presidential authority and constitutional limits.
